Mohegan Gaming & Entertainment (MGE) Becomes Official Service Provider of Fallsview Casino Resort, Casino Niagara and Niagara Falls Entertainment Centre 

Mohegan Gaming & Entertainment (MGE), owner, developer and manager of integrated resorts throughout the United States and Northern Asia, announced today that the company has been selected by the Ontario Lottery and Gaming Corporation (OLG) as the service provider for the Niagara Gaming Bundle in Niagara Falls, Ontario, following a competitive procurement process. Effective summer 2019, MGE will assume the day-to-day operations at Fallsview Casino Resort, Casino Niagara, and the future 5,000-seat Niagara Falls Entertainment Centre, located adjacent to Fallsview Casino Resort.

Mohegan Gaming & Entertainment will be responsible for the day-to-day gaming operations of Fallsview Casino Resort, Casino Niagara, and the Niagara Falls Entertainment Centre, while OLG will provide strategic oversight of the Niagara Gaming Bundle and Ontario gaming marketplace, including approvals related to material operational changes. It will continue to conduct and manage gaming in the bundle, own key player information and make payments under the Municipality Contribution Agreement. OLG will also require Mohegan Gaming & Entertainment to uphold the high standards of OLG’s Responsible Gambling program and remain compliant with all applicable laws, regulations and standards.

ABOUT ONTARIO LOTTERY & GAMING CORPORATION (OLG)
OLG is a crown agency that develops world-class gaming entertainment for the Province of Ontario.  Acting in a socially responsible way, OLG conducts and manages land-based gaming facilities; the sale of province-wide lottery games; PlayOLG Internet gaming; and the delivery of bingo and other electronic gaming products at Charitable Gaming Centres. OLG is also helping to build a more sustainable horse racing industry in Ontario. Since 1975, OLG has provided nearly $47 billion to the people and Province of Ontario to support key government priorities like health care; the treatment, prevention and research of problem gambling; and support for amateur athletes. Each year, proceeds from OLG’s operations also support host communities, Ontario First Nations, lottery retailers and local charities across the province.

PandaScore drops PandaSkill for League of Legends

Published

on

Reading Time: 2 minutes

PandaScore, the award-winning provider of esports data, odds and betting products, has rolled out an exciting player performance and skill rating system for League of Legends.

PandaSkill has been developed by PandaScore’s data science team and aims to uplift performance analysis and product performance.

It is a machine learning model that measures individual player skill in a way that more accurately compares every player, accounting for their respective roles and, crucially, measures the skill of players relative to the strength of every player across the world.

Each in-game role is modelled independently, ensuring a fair comparison between them. Then, using these performance scores, PandaSkill updates the player skill ratings using the Bayesian framework OpenSkill in a free-for-all setting

In this setting, skill ratings are updated solely based on performance scores rather than game outcomes, highlighting individual contributions.

PandaSkill has been developed as an open-source resource that can be used for the betterment of the wider industry.

It can be deployed across websites, apps or within the context of an esports publication and can be used by fans and bettors to compare players, teams and performances over time to guide their wagers, adding more interest and value to the community.

As well as adding value to PandaScore’s operators and their players, the provider is also using it to improve its offering.

PandaSkill is supporting the provider’s core esports betting services, especially its popular Player Props and BetBuilder as it helps to increase the accuracy of its odds by bringing them closer to true probability, as well as informing its traders as to how the probabilities are being created.

Riot Games announces Legends Ascend South Asia

Published

on

Reading Time: 3 minutes

Riot Games has announced the launch of Legends Ascend South Asia in association with Aftermath Ventures. Kicking off on April 27, the tournament will be an open-for-all, online-only amateur competition, marking a bold new chapter for competitive League of Legends in the region.

Legends Ascend South Asia runs for four months and features a robust tournament structure, including three open qualifiers, a round-robin league stage, and double-elimination playoffs. With a prize pool of INR 10,00,000, the tournament reflects a strong commitment to building a structured and credible competitive scene for League of Legends players in the region. The winning team will also qualify for the League of Legends Championship Pacific (LCP) Wildcard Playoffs, where teams will battle for a place in the LCP promotion and relegation tournament.
